Proposed federal bill needing congressional sponsorship:

“WORLD FRIENDSHIP ANTI-WAR ACT OF 2030”

          The goal is to build positive relationships with other nations, or more easily said, is to build friendships. When we use our resources to help people instead of hurting them, we will have earned allies who will be glad to help us in our time of need. We help without payment, as we would want the same in our time of need.

          Some key benefits that come with this bill:

  1. Lives saved, US and foreign.
  2. US tax dollars stay in the US to help advance technology, medicine, and infrastructure.
  3. Earning world allies through helping after a natural disaster.
  4. This policy enacted by We the People gives our nations leaders an easy NO answer to other nations asking for war support of any kind.
  5. The current military infrastructure makes for an easy transition to new world humanitarian branch as new advanced technology modernizes our defensive military. The 2030 activation date allows us to properly plan and organize the restructuring over the next three years.
